WATCH: Die Antwoord Releases New Video For Ugly Boy

South African rap-rave duo Die Antwoord have released a new video for the song “Ugly Boy,” off their latest album Donker Mag.

South African rap-rave duo Die Antwoord, featuring rap artists Ninja and Yo-Landi Vi$er, introduced the world to zef culture in 2009. Their most recent album Donker Mag came out on June 3rd, and they have just released a new freaky video for the song “Ugly Boy.”

For a rap group that made its name through millions of hits on YouTube, Die Antwoord returns with another video that will leave you shocked, confused, and fascinated.

The video opens with the title “Ugly Boy” painted in red, with Yo-Landi as a black angel sitting on a throne, and Ninja dressed as a blood-stained boxer who lights a blunt on a burning one hundred dollar bill. The rest of the video, directed by Ninja, is equally fanatic and slightly disturbing, and features cameos from a host of celebrities.

Who’s that pulling down Ninja’s gold pants? It’s Cara Delevingne. Who’s that with the nipple covers? Dita Von Teese. And who’s that smoking a cigar? None other than Jack Black.

Die Antwoord’s break came at the huge success of the hit video “Enter the Ninja,” where they introduced the world to zef culture, and got over twenty four million views on YouTube. Yo-Landi described zef culture to The Guardian stating, “It’s associated with people who soup their cars up and rock gold and shit. Zef is, you’re poor but you’re fancy. You’re poor but you’re sexy, you’ve got style.”

Their latest album, Donker Mag, was released on June 3rd, off of which they recently released a video for “Pitbull Terrier” and “Ugly Boy.”

The video for “Ugly Boy” also featured Flea dancing like a dad at a rave, Marilyn Manson being Marilyn Manson, the ATL Twins wearing American flags and licking their lips, a rumored black face impersonator of Aphex Twin, and other cameos by Charlotte Free, Estevan Oriol, DJ Muggs, Tokkie, and Triggz. After only a day on YouTube, the video already has one million views.

In between the release of their new album and videos, Die Antwoord spent the summer touring and headlining festivals, and will be continuing touring all over the world into 2015. In addition, Pitchfork reported that Ninja and Yo-Landi will be starring as themselves in District 9 director Neill Blomcamp’s new sci-film Chappie, to be released in 2015.

In regards to the huge backlash from South African conservatives over the image Die Antwoord presents, Ninja told The Guardian,

“A lot of people wanted to ban the interweb to stop us getting known. And you can’t stop it. We’ve got this fierce fucking following – like the cutest, most freak-mode, wildest kids, and also older people who are super-duper in tune with what we’re doing, and that’s not going away – it’s getting bigger fucking fast. Bigger and bigger.”
